DSIP is a peptide research compound studied in laboratory settings for its role in neuropeptide signalling, central regulatory pathway analysis, and controlled biochemical investigation. Researchers examine it to better understand sleep related signalling systems, neurological response patterns, and sequence specific peptide behaviour under defined laboratory conditions. Within scientific research, DSIP is used in in vitro and preclinical models focused on pathway observation, marker evaluation, and comparative peptide design analysis. Its relevance centres on structured investigation of neuroregulatory mechanisms, making it a useful peptide for research environments requiring precise handling, documented study design, and clear scientific presentation.
